I have to second going to http://mx-3.com/phpBB3/index.php You will get ALOT of bites there, depending on how much these will cost. Right now what people have been doing is modifying the 01-03 civic projector headlights, hacking away at both the housings and the bumper/car itself. What is a reasonable price you would be looking to sell these for? Would they be bolt on, or would we have to modify things? (Wiring isn't bad as long as there are instructions, etc.) Also, if you could get pics of the light in the "on" position, that would be neat. I'm undecided on the LED's, I'd have to see them on a car. Any other info you could get would be great!
